"protopope" meaning in Français

See protopope in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: \pʁɔ.to.pɔp\ Forms: protopopes [plural]
  1. Archiprêtre.
    Sense id: fr-protopope-fr-noun-OCpgSOAV Categories (other): Religieux en français, Wiktionnaire:Exemples manquants en français Topics: religion
  2. Prêtre, dans l’église orthodoxe. Tags: obsolete
The following are not (yet) sense-disambiguated
Synonyms: protopape, archiprêtre Derived forms: protopopesse Related terms (Nom de famille): Protopopov Translations: protopope (Anglais), πρωτόπαπας (Grec), protopapa [masculine] (Italien), протопоп (protopop) (Russe)
